November 2008 Product Safety Recalls

11/04/08 - Toy Xylophones Recalled by King Import Warehouse Due to Violation of Lead Paint Standard

11/04/08 - OKK Trading Recalls Toy TVs Due to Violation of Lead Paint Standard

11/05/08 - Claire's Recalls Children's Metal Necklaces Due to Risk of Lead Exposure

11/13/08 - JA-RU Recalls Toy Trains Due To Choking Hazard

11/13/08 - Swim ‘N Score Dive Sticks Recalled by Modell’s Due to Risk of Impalement Injury to Children

11/13/08 - Cobra Electronics Recalls Children’s Two-Way Radios with Rechargeable Batteries Due to Chemical Burn Hazard; Sold Exclusively in Toys “R” Us Stores

11/19/08 - Children’s Hooded Jackets with Drawstrings Recalled by R&D International Due to Strangulation Hazard

11/19/08 - Target Recalls Dive Sticks Due to Impalement Hazard

URGENT 11/20/08 - Strangulation Death of a Child Prompts Recall of Roman Blinds; Sold Exclusively at IKEA

11/20/08 - Near Strangulation of Child Prompts Recall to Repair Window Blinds by Green Mountain Vista

11/20/08 - ImagiPLAY Recalls Bead Maze Toys Due to Laceration Hazard

11/25/08 - JCPenney Recalls Arizona® Newborn and Infant Pants Due to Choking Hazard
